The thesis makes experimental study to the EI-DRB swirling burner early used and swirling burner with central feeding-powder existing in #2 boiler of XiBaipo Power Plant Co., Ltd. Experimental results show that swirling burner with central feeding-powder not only increases boiler efficiency, but reduces emission of NOX and improves the flame-stabilization in low-load operation condition.In order to further optimize the center-feeding burners, the paper also preceded a numerical simulation study for the boiler after reforming the burners. Results showed that use center-feeding cyclone burners could play a good role in low load stable combustion of boiler, also had very good results in reducing NOX emissions.
